Winning is always nice, but doing so behind a season-high score is even better (just ask Southeast of Saline). They blew past the Minneapolis Lions, posting a 74-31 victory. The Trojans have seen this before: they got the W the last time they saw the Lions, too.
Southeast of Saline pushed their record up to 7-7 with the win, which was their third straight at home. Those victories came thanks to their offensive performance across that stretch, as they averaged 69.7 points per game. As for Minneapolis, their loss dropped their record down to 4-8.
Southeast of Saline won't have much time to rest: their next contest is against Ellsworth at 7:30 p.m. on Friday. Southeast of Saline is facing Ellsworth at the right time seeing as Ellsworth is stuck on a three-game losing streak.
